Before writing your newspaper recount on the discovery of your hybrid animal, you are first going to create a story about it in order to help you think more deeply about your animal.

 

Your story is going to include an issue and dilemma.

 

Do you remember this story from last term?

Remember these are the key features of a story with an issue and a dilemma.

A difficult decision is made by a character.

 

The issues the character has to face is considered when making a decision.

 

Thoughts and feelings are shared on the dilemma.

 

It can be linked to real or unreal events.
